Egyptian Consulate Building in Bebek. The Egyptian Consulate Building was built in 1902 as a summer home for Princess Emina Ilhamy. She was an Egyptian princess. Her father was a great-grandson of Muhammad Ali Paşa, who had declared himself viceroy of Egypt and Sudan in 1805 and who is credited as laying the foundation for modern Egypt because of the military, cultural and economic reforms he implemented during his reign. Her mother was a daughter of Sultan Abdülmecid I. Her son Abbas II was the last Ottoman viceroy over Egypt , as the British seized the country at the outbreak of WW I while Abbas II was away in Switzerland and installed his uncle Hussein Kamel as Sultan of Egypt. The Princess died in this palace in 1931.
The UK government launched the first ever Pop-Up Consulate in Louisville, Kentucky March 11-15, 2013. The Pop-Up Consulate served as a temporary office and event space to highlight what makes Britain a great place to visit and do business. Organized by the British Consulate-General in Chicago, the Pop-Up Consulate hosted more than a dozen events through the week for students, business leaders, journalists, artists, elected officials and sport enthusiasts.

took the kids to renew their mexican passports in downtown san francisco. arrived to find, in typical mexican fashion, many "entrepreneurs." the folks who set up a passport photo stand in the alley next door, the taco truck, the albaniles looking for work. the consulate itself even makes you call a special number that charges by the minute in order to make an appointment.
though the sign on the wall sums it up: this consulate has no relationship with any of the business surrounding it.
